Ok this was really REALLY wierd.
Driving home from work today on I-94 in Minneapolis, I swore I saw the steamer from the hiawatha from the 1930's. Beautiful orange- gray paint scheme. Yeah I know they were all scrapped. Turns out the local transit company has painted a bus to look like a Hiawatha atlantic. Has anyone else seen this beauty? It might be a special deal painted up for either the opening of the hiawatha light rail line or for the Milwaukee Road Historical Society convention at the end of the month.[?]
